Dog euthanized hours before Okmulgee owner came to get it

Summary by KJRH
A dog's euthanization at the Okmulgee Animal Shelter is sparking outrage on social media. 2 News was there on April 12 when the Okmulgee County Humane Society told a young man his dog died earlier that day. The City of Okmulgee requires a 72-hour minimum hold of animals in the shelter. That means an animal must go through the full 72 hours at the shelter before euthanization is considered.
